What Makes AviaMasters a High‑Flying Crash Game

AviaMasters blends slick aviation graphics with the adrenaline of a crash‑style payout system. The bright red aircraft slices across a blue sky and sea backdrop, while multipliers pop up like friendly jet‑sparks. The core mechanic is simple: set a bet, choose a speed, launch the plane, and collect multipliers until the inevitable landing.

The game’s low volatility keeps the action rolling; you’ll see small wins more often than you’ll hit the maximum x250 multiplier. A 97% RTP means that over time the house edge stays manageable, which is a key reason why many quick‑session players keep coming back.

Because speed is your only control lever, each round feels like a micro‑decision—fast enough to keep your pulse up but still deliberate enough to let you plan your next move.

The Rapid Ride: Bet, Speed, and Skyward Multipliers

Your first decision is the bet amount—anything from €0.10 up to €1,000 if you’re feeling daring. Then pick one of four speeds.

The default speed (level 2) offers a moderate balance between risk and reward. Turbo will push you higher into riskier territory but can deliver faster multipliers.

During flight you’ll see multipliers like +1, +5, x3 and even x10 appear randomly. Each one adds to your current balance displayed above the aircraft.

If you’re chasing quick outcomes, aim for speeds that surface multipliers rapidly—like the Fast or Turbo settings. That way even a single round can bring you close to a big win before you’re forced to pull the trigger again.

Speed Selection on the Fly

Speed choice is your only tactical input—once you press “Play,” the plane takes off automatically.

  • Slow: Safer play; less likely to hit rockets.
  • Normal: Balanced risk; good for quick sessions.
  • Fast: More multipliers; higher chance of rockets.
  • Turbo: Highest risk; quickest path to x250 if lucky.

Landing in a Snap: The All‑Or‑Nothing Finish

The climax appears when your plane approaches an invisible carrier at sea. Landing on the deck means you win everything accumulated so far; missing it means nothing.

The landing point is random—there’s no way to influence it beyond speed selection before launch.

This all‑or‑nothing mechanic amplifies the thrill of short bursts: one round ends either with a clean win or a clean loss in under ten seconds.

Landing Outcome Checklist

  1. Successful Landing: Plane meets carrier → you receive full multiplier payout.
  2. Crashed Landing: Plane misses carrier → entire bet is lost regardless of rockets.
  3. Rocket Impact: If hit before landing, your collected amount halves before landing occurs.
